Why is 3D Printing Relevant in Today’s Way of Living?

by Nice Rapid | Aug 29,2022 | 3D Printing

For some people, 3D printing is just for hobbyists. This hottest trend in the manufacturing world can create products from a whistle to a video game character. However, unbeknownst to all, this powerful technology is making waves in the manufacturing world and its future is even more promising.

You might be familiar with minor and simple 3D printed objects but 3D printing is very useful in producing parts for different industries. The technology is very promising and has a wide range of prospects.

Here are some examples of how 3D printing is perfectly suited for today’s lifestyle.

Readily Available Replacements

3D printing has made replacement more accessible and available round-the-clock. This is quite revolutionary because when a company has an in-house 3D printer, they don’t have to order a replacement part that would take days to get delivered. Instead, they can print the exact piece they need right away.

Finding the CAD files is also not an issue since there are plenty of 3D printing websites that offer the blueprint for these replacement parts. All you need to do is research, download, and print.

Construction Becomes Cheaper

We all know how expensive building a home is. At the same time, there is a call to reduce our carbon footprint to help the environment. 3D printing can help in producing eco-friendly components that have zero waste and reduces the use of transportation in moving the materials. Some processes even use recycled materials for more sustainable development.

This is great news for developing countries because homes can be built faster and at a more affordable price. It can alleviate the housing crisis in major cities.

Affordable Prosthetics

Creating prosthetics using the traditional method is expensive. Thanks to 3D printing, it is now possible to create affordable prosthetics for patients who need them. Although the practice is still in pilot in some war-torn countries, the hope is to develop customizable and affordable prosthetics that will become mainstream. It will transform the lives of those who are affected.

Printing in Space

Launching a space shuttle into space takes a lot of time and fuel. You cannot fly a rocket ship just to deliver the parts needed when something goes wrong out there. Thankfully, there is no need to transport them into space or for the astronauts to wait for the next mission to get the parts.

Having 3D printers onboard is the perfect solution. With the available device, they can print the parts, tools, and other items they need in case of an emergency.

Reprint Organs

3D printers are not only for printing 3D models, it can also be used to save lives. Meaning, it can build organs and tissues for replacements. This development is still in its infancy but the future is bright for this technology to help save precious lives.

Instead of waiting for the organs, patients can have them without the long process of matching with the donor. All doctors need to do is to get the right cells from the patient and let 3D printers produce the required organ.

It may look straight out of science fiction but it’s not. With 3D printing, everything seems possible.
